Details
A vulnerability was found in Panda ActiveScan 5.0/5.53.00. It has been declared as critical. Affected by this vulnerability is an unknown code block of the component ActiveX Control. The manipulation with an unknown input leads to a memory corruption vulnerability. The CWE definition for the vulnerability is CWE-119. The product performs operations on a memory buffer, but it can read from or write to a memory location that is outside of the intended boundary of the buffer. As an impact it is known to affect confidentiality, integrity, and availability. The summary by CVE is:
Race condition in Panda ActiveScan 5.53.00, and other versions before 5.54.01, allows remote attackers to cause memory corruption and execute arbitrary code via unknown vectors related to multiple invocations of the Analizar method in the ActiveScan.1 ActiveX control, which is not thread safe.
The weakness was published 11/17/2006 by Andreas Sandblad with Secunia Research (Website). The advisory is shared at secunia.com. This vulnerability is known as CVE-2006-5967 since 11/17/2006. The exploitation appears to be difficult. The attack can be launched remotely. The exploitation doesn't need any form of authentication. Neither technical details nor an exploit are publicly available.
It is declared as proof-of-concept.
Upgrading to version 5.53.00 eliminates this vulnerability.
